Features
Everything your team needs to work with AI
Three surfaces, one product. The desktop app is where work happens. The admin portal is where IT governs. The pack marketplace is where verticals ship. All routed through one gateway.
AI on every document
Conversational AI docked at the bottom of every tab. Drag a document onto the chat or click to attach — whatever file is open becomes the AI's context. Switch models mid-conversation. Every message flows through the gateway for DLP scanning, cost tracking, and audit logging.
- Document drag-and-drop AND click-to-attach for any file
- Multi-model switching: Claude, GPT-4o, Gemini, Llama, Qwen, DeepSeek
- Streaming responses with real-time token display
- Supports .txt, .md, .csv, .json, .py, .sql, .yaml, PDFs, and more
- Skill-enhanced prompts for repeatable workflows
- Full conversation history stored securely on your device
Based on your Q4 pipeline data, here are the top 5 deals:
⚠ Acme Corp and DataVault are flagged as at-risk due to stalled negotiations.
Active Assistants
12 emails processed, 3 drafts ready
Monitoring #product, #support
Categorizing incoming support tickets
Background intelligence
Persistent agents that monitor events, respond to triggers, and complete tasks without manual prompting. Draft customer emails, triage support tickets, answer Slack questions — all running in the background.
- Configurable trigger types: manual, webhook, Slack
- Customizable system prompts and tool access per assistant
- Status monitoring: active, paused, error
- Per-assistant model and tool selection
- Create, edit, pause, resume, and delete from sidebar
Work on autopilot
Cron-style workflows that run on a schedule with timezone support. Generate weekly pipeline reports every Monday, scan documentation for accuracy daily, digest feature requests every morning. Full run history with token and duration tracking.
- Cron scheduling with timezone support
- Run history with duration, token usage, and status tracking
- Manual trigger for on-demand execution
- Channel outputs: Slack, email, webhook
- Connected tool access for data gathering
Weekly Pipeline Report
ActiveRun history
Reusable AI workflows your whole team can share
Skills are prompt + tool bundles. Author once, publish to your team or the marketplace. Each skill supports immutable versioning (v1, v2, v3...) with auto-increment. Import and export skills as markdown files.
Versioning
Immutable versions with auto-increment. Roll back anytime. Every change creates a new version.
Publish workflow
Draft to published with one click. Control who can see and run each skill.
Marketplace
Publish skills to the public marketplace or keep them private to your organization.
Import & Export
Import skills from markdown files. Export all skills as a single markdown for team sharing.
One protocol, many tools
Connect Workjet to the tools your team already uses via the Model Context Protocol. The connector wizard walks you through setup; connect once, reuse across assistants and workflows. Popular connectors below — any MCP-compliant server works.
Pre-filled command, environment variable inputs for API keys and tokens
Validates credentials and server reachability before saving
Stores connection locally with status indicator (connected, error, disconnected)
The single chokepoint your IT team has been asking for
Every AI request from every user flows through your company's gateway. Authentication, data protection, smart routing, cost tracking, and audit logging — all in one place.
Authentication
Google OAuth single sign-on with session management. API key support with SHA-256 hashing. Auto-provisioning on first login.
DLP / PII Scanning
Regex-based scanning for credit cards, SSNs, API keys, bearer tokens, and custom patterns. Per-workspace policies: redact, block, or warn.
Model Routing
Tier-based model selection with priority fallback. Route standard requests to cost-effective models, premium to frontier. Max token limits per model.
Cost Controls
Monthly budget caps per workspace. Per-model cost estimation with input/output token rates. Usage breakdown by model, user, and time period.
Audit Logging
Immutable record of every AI interaction: user, action, model, tokens, cost, DLP result, IP address, user agent. Filterable and exportable.
Rate Limiting
Per-user rate limiting to prevent abuse. Configurable windows and thresholds with standard X-RateLimit headers.
The admin console — not a second desktop app
portal.workjet.dev
Workjet has two surfaces. The desktop app is where people do work — chat, bind to a client, run workflows. The portal is where owners and IT govern the workspace — billing, audit, SSO, team, budget, custom domain. Different users, different jobs.
- Dashboard: token usage, cost trends, recent activity across the org
- Team: invite members, assign roles (owner, admin, member)
- Audit log: every AI interaction, searchable and exportable
- Usage + billing: cost breakdown by model + user; Stripe-managed subscription
- Gateway admin: routing rules, DLP policies, model preferences
- SSO + SCIM: SAML / OIDC for sign-in, SCIM tokens for directory sync
- Custom domain: enroll workjet.yourco.com with DNS verification
- Marketplace browse: install packs to your workspace
Dashboard
Pack Marketplace
marketplace.workjet.devInstall a pack — become that business
marketplace.workjet.dev
A public gallery of .pack.json files. Each pack ships an entity schema, institutional voice, role profiles, skills library, workflows, and automations — a whole business shape in one install. Browse the marketplace, download the pack, install from the desktop app or API.
- Five supported verticals: marketing agency, PE/VC, strategy consulting, customer success, professional services
- Five community templates: people ops, finance/CFO, creator studio, GC, nonprofit — fork-friendly
- Each pack = one JSON file — open it, read it, edit it, re-install it
- Install is idempotent: re-installing upgrades in place; your edits are preserved
- Author your own: copy any pack, rewrite the skills, host your slug, install by URL
Fast, lightweight, cross-platform
A native desktop app built with Tauri 2. Tabbed workspace, collapsible sidebar, embedded webviews, zoom controls. Starts instantly, uses minimal resources, runs on macOS, Windows, and Linux.
Tabbed workspace
Multi-tab interface with pinning, drag-to-reorder, and context menus. Tab types: chat, document, skill, assistant, engine, tools, settings, webview, marketplace, inbox.
Collapsible sidebar
Icon-only strip (44px) that expands on hover. Weblinks, connectors, assistants, and engines listed directly under navigation icons with collapsible sections.
Embedded webviews
Open any URL in a native webview tab. Full browser-grade navigation for authenticated web content — dashboards, docs, internal tools.
Local-first architecture
Credentials in OS keychain, conversation history on local filesystem, settings in localStorage. Works offline for cached content.
Zoom & accessibility
Adjustable zoom level (50%--200%) with keyboard shortcuts. High contrast theme support via CSS custom properties.
Cross-platform
Native binaries for macOS, Windows, and Linux. Same features, same performance, same experience on every platform.
See it in action
Workjet is in private beta. Request early access to explore every feature with your team.